What is the bud dormancy?
Bud dormancy is a suspension of most physiological activity and growth that can be reactivated. It may be a response to environmental conditions such as seasonality or extreme heat, drought, or cold. The exit from bud dormancy is marked by the resumed growth of the bud.

What induces bud dormancy?
The dormancy and outgrowth of axillary buds is regulated by several plant hormones such as auxin, cytokinins, abscisic acid and strigolactones, and by environmental factors such as light quality, quantity and duration as well as water, temperature and nutrient status.

What breaks seed and bud dormancy?
Gibberellins break the dormancy of seeds and winter buds. Abscisic acid is the stress hormone and it induces dormancy in seeds and buds.

What are causes of seed dormancy?
Reasons or Causes of the Seed Dormancy
- Light.
- Temperature.
- Hard Seed Coat.
- Period after ripening.
- Germination inhibitors.
- Immaturity of the seed embryo.
- Impermeability of seed coat to water.
- Impermeability of seed coat to oxygen.
What are the two types of dormancy in plants?
There are two types of seed dormancy in general: seed coat (physical) dormancy and internal dormancy. In seed coat dormancy, the seed coat prevents oxygen and/or water permeating into the seed. Sometimes, dormancy is caused by inhibiting chemicals inside the seed.
